Being too critical cannot be wrong, can it? Always be critical!

For the order I used this wikipedia site, where the official FIDE champs are listed:



So, according to this list, Khalifman comes before Anand. Then come Ponormajov, Kazimdzjanov, Topalov and - finally Kramnik and Carlsen. However: there have been only  16 'classical' FIDE world champions. So according to that order Kramnik should follow Kasparov and Anand should be next. It was a hard decision, but I finally chose to paint all official FIDE world champions...
